About the team

In this role, you will be joining the Maintenance and Facilities team. This team supports our warehouse by keeping a productive, clean, and well stocked work environment. As a member of the Facilities team, you will create a direct impact on fostering a positive culture throughout our warehouse. This role will work fully onsite.


What You’ll Do

To further this important mission, we are looking for a thorough Multi-Skilled Technician to undertake the responsibility to preserve the good condition and functionality of premises. The Maintenance Technician needs to be a thorough professional with a practical mind and attention to detail. The ideal candidate will be able to work autonomously and responsibly by observing all health and safety guidelines.

  •  Perform general maintenance repairs daily 
  • Working knowledge of automated conveyors, compressors, boilers, and related equipment
  • Knowledge of basic handyman functions; electrical, carpentry, painting, and plumbing 
  • Assist with installation of new equipment and ensure assets are in excellent working
  • condition 
  • Implement and execute safety as the highest priority
  • Resolve issues throughout equipment life cycle 
  • Knowledge of Red Tagging
  • Basic computer knowledge ex. Emails, MS Office
  • Valid driver’s license
  • Must be a self-starter, have organizational skills and excellent customer service
  • Ability to perform work at the highest expectation with minimum or no supervision
  • Must be physically able to perform maintenance tasks to the highest caliber, which includes
  • ability to: climb ladders, work in confined spaces, lift heavy objects weighing up to 50 lbs.
